 The Importance of Website Performance

Before diving into how WordPress can be optimized for better performance, it’s important to understand why website performance is so crucial for both website owners and users.

 User Experience

Website performance directly impacts user experience. Studies show that if a website takes more than three seconds to load, 40% of visitors will abandon the site. A slow-loading website frustrates users and increases the chances of them leaving your page before it even fully loads. This can hurt engagement, retention, and brand perception.

 Search Engine Rankings

Website speed has become an important ranking factor for search engines, particularly Google. In 2018, Google announced that page experience signals, including loading speed, would be a ranking factor for mobile searches. Websites that load faster are more likely to rank higher in search results, which means better visibility and traffic.

 Conversion Rates

A fast website leads to better conversion rates. Faster loading times directly correlate with higher engagement and more successful transactions. For example, a slight improvement in load time can lead to significant increases in sales and form submissions, particularly on eCommerce sites.

 Mobile Experience

With mobile internet traffic now surpassing desktop traffic, optimizing WordPress for mobile performance is no longer optional. A slow mobile experience leads to higher bounce rates, which affects SEO and decreases user satisfaction.

 Factors Affecting WordPress Website Performance

WordPress performance can be influenced by various factors, many of which are under your control as the website owner or administrator. Below are the main areas that can affect your site’s performance:

 Hosting Environment

One of the most critical factors in website performance is your hosting environment. Shared hosting, for example, may be affordable, but it can severely limit your website’s performance due to resource constraints. Choosing the right hosting provider, such as managed WordPress hosting or dedicated hosting, can lead to significant performance improvements.

  • Shared Hosting: Affordable but often limits performance due to resource sharing.

  • Managed Hosting: Offers optimized performance and tailored support for WordPress websites.

  • Dedicated Servers/VPS: Provide maximum control over performance, but can be more expensive.

 WordPress Themes and Plugins

The WordPress theme you choose and the plugins you install have a significant impact on website performance. Poorly-coded themes and plugins can slow down your website. Some themes are built with features you may not even need, and plugins can add unnecessary bloat to your site.

  • Lightweight Themes: Opt for minimalistic, well-coded themes that don’t overload your site with features.

  • Plugin Management: Only install the plugins you need and ensure they are updated regularly.

 Images and Media Files

Images and media files are often the largest components of a webpage, and large, unoptimized files can slow down your site. Compressing images, using the correct file format, and implementing lazy loading can dramatically improve page load times.

  • Image Compression: Use tools like ShortPixel or Smush to compress images without losing quality.

  • Lazy Loading: Ensure that images are only loaded as the user scrolls down the page, improving initial load time.

 Website Caching

Caching allows frequently requested data to be stored temporarily, enabling faster retrieval and reducing the load on your server. Without caching, every user request results in a fresh query to the database, which can significantly slow down your site.

  • Page Caching: Implement caching for HTML pages, images, CSS, and JavaScript.

  • Object Caching: Cache database queries and API requests to reduce load on the server.

  • Browser Caching: Set expiration headers for static resources, allowing them to be cached in the user’s browser.

 External Scripts and Resources

External scripts, such as ads, social media widgets, and tracking codes, can negatively impact your site’s performance. While necessary in many cases, these scripts should be optimized and minimized.

  • Load External Scripts Asynchronously: Ensure that scripts like Google Analytics or Facebook pixel load asynchronously to prevent them from blocking the page load.

  • Third-party Optimization: Minimize the use of third-party resources and only use trusted services.

 Strategies for Boosting WordPress Performance

 Choose a Performance-Oriented Hosting Provider

As mentioned earlier, your hosting provider plays a significant role in WordPress performance. Selecting a performance-oriented hosting provider can set the foundation for a fast and reliable website.

  • Managed WordPress Hosting: These hosts specialize in WordPress and typically offer better performance, including optimized server settings, caching, and automatic updates.

  • Content Delivery Network (CDN): Using a CDN like Cloudflare or StackPath can cache static assets and serve them from the nearest server to the user, improving global load times.

 Optimize Images and Media Files

Large media files can severely impact website load times. Here are a few advanced strategies for optimizing media on your WordPress site:

  • Automatic Image Optimization Plugins: Install plugins like WP Rocket, Smush, or Imagify that automatically compress and optimize images without compromising quality.

  • Use the WebP Format: The WebP image format offers superior compression rates compared to traditional formats like JPEG and PNG, reducing file size while maintaining image quality.

  • Image Delivery Services: Use services like Cloudinary or ImageKit to optimize, transform, and deliver images on demand, further enhancing performance.

 Implement Caching

Caching is one of the most effective ways to improve WordPress performance. Implementing a robust caching system can reduce server load and make your website load much faster.

  • Page Caching: Use caching plugins like WP Super Cache or W3 Total Cache to cache full HTML pages, reducing the need to regenerate pages from scratch.

  • Database Caching: Plugins like Redis or Memcached can store database queries in memory, making database access faster and reducing the load on your server.

  • Object Caching: Use object caching to store dynamic data like queries, API responses, and session data.

 Optimize Database Performance

WordPress databases can become bloated with unnecessary data over time, slowing down performance. Regularly optimizing your database can improve performance.

  • Database Optimization Plugins: Use plugins like WP-Optimize or WP Rocket to clean up post revisions, spam comments, and other unnecessary data.

  • Regular Database Backups: Ensure that regular backups are taken of your optimized database, so you can quickly recover if anything goes wrong.

 Use a Lightweight WordPress Theme

Your WordPress theme can either make or break your site’s performance. It’s essential to use a lightweight and well-coded theme.

  • Theme Frameworks: Opt for lightweight theme frameworks like Genesis or Astra, which are designed for speed and performance.

  • Theme Customization: Avoid themes with excessive built-in features. Instead, use plugins to add functionality as needed.

 Minimize HTTP Requests

Each HTTP request made by a browser results in loading additional files, such as stylesheets, JavaScript, and images. Reducing the number of HTTP requests can significantly improve performance.

  • Combine CSS and JavaScript Files: Minify and combine CSS and JavaScript files to reduce the number of requests.

  • Inline Critical CSS: Use plugins like Autoptimize to inline critical CSS in the HTML document, speeding up rendering.

 Enable Lazy Loading

Lazy loading is a technique where images and media files are only loaded when the user scrolls down the page. This prevents unnecessary data from being loaded and improves the initial load time of the page.

  • Lazy Load Images: Enable lazy loading for images and iframes using the Lazy Load by WP Rocket plugin.

  • Lazy Load Videos: If you have embedded videos, use lazy loading to ensure they only load when they come into view.

 Use a Content Delivery Network (CDN)

A Content Delivery Network (CDN) is a global network of servers that store cached copies of your website’s static resources (like images, CSS, and JavaScript). A CDN serves these resources to users from the nearest server location, improving load times and reducing server load.

  • CDN Integration: Use services like Cloudflare or KeyCDN to integrate a CDN into your WordPress website.

 Update Regularly

Keeping your WordPress core, themes, and plugins updated ensures that your website is secure and optimized for the best performance. Developers often release performance improvements and bug fixes that can help your website run more efficiently.

  • Auto-Updates: Enable automatic updates for minor WordPress releases, themes, and plugins to ensure your website always uses the latest, optimized code.

  • Test Updates: Before updating major WordPress releases or plugins, test them in a staging environment to ensure compatibility and avoid any performance issues.

Tools to Measure and Monitor WordPress Performance

To gauge the effectiveness of your optimizations, you need to regularly monitor your website’s performance. Below are some of the top tools you can use:

  • Google PageSpeed Insights: This tool provides a detailed analysis of your website’s speed and offers actionable suggestions for improvement.
  • GTmetrix: GTmetrix measures page load time, analyzes the total page size, and provides optimization recommendations.
  • Pingdom: Pingdom offers website monitoring services that help track uptime and performance from multiple global locations.
